Position Summary:

The (USA) Technician, Facility Services, HVAC-Refrigeration, is responsible for installing, maintaining, and repairing HVAC and refrigeration systems in commercial and industrial settings. This role involves interpreting technical schematics, diagnosing mechanical and electrical issues, and ensuring compliance with safety and environmental regulations. The Technician supports preventive maintenance programs, leads field teams, and communicates effectively with customers and management. Operating company vehicles and utilizing digital tools to manage service calls are essential.

What

You'll Do
  • Install, configure, and calibrate HVAC and refrigeration systems, including ductwork, control panels, and building pneumatics.
  • Diagnose and resolve mechanical, electrical, and refrigerant-related issues in commercial and industrial equipment.
  • Perform preventive maintenance to extend equipment life and minimize downtime.
  • Maintain and repair refrigeration units such as racks, walk-ins, and reach-ins.
  • Conduct inspections and ensure compliance with federal, state, and local HVAC/R regulations.
  • Lead and mentor field teams on technical procedures and safety practices.
  • Manage service calls, coordinate with vendors, and document refrigerant usage per EPA standards.
  • Operate company vehicles safely to complete service assignments within assigned regions.
What You'll Bring
  • Proven experience installing, maintaining, and repairing HVAC and refrigeration systems in commercial or industrial settings.
  • Ability to interpret layout plans, schematics, and building codes to ensure accurate system configuration.
  • Skilled in diagnosing mechanical, electrical, and refrigerant-related issues and implementing preventive maintenance programs.
  • Knowledge of OSHA standards and EPA 608 refrigerant handling protocols.
  • Competence in operating heavy machinery and company vehicles safely and responsibly.
  • Strong communication skills to explain technical issues and collaborate with customers and team members.
  • Experience leading teams and mentoring less-experienced technicians.
  • Proficient in using digital tools for scheduling, inventory tracking, and reporting.
